North.Cloud has raised $5 million in a Series A round led by Companyon Ventures. The announcement, made on June 30, 2025, marks a significant step for the company, which launched in late 2023. This funding supports the rollout of North 2.0, a platform combining FinOps, GreenOps, and AI-driven tools aimed at reducing cloud spend and operational inefficiencies.
According to North.Cloud Co-Founder and CEO Matt Biringer, the investment will allow the company to deepen its focus on cloud cost management, sustainability, and simplification of multi-cloud infrastructures. The new product suite is designed to provide better visibility and automation for teams operating across AWS and GCP.
Why Traditional Cloud Cost Tools Fail in 2025
The public cloud market processes around $200 billion annually. Despite this scale, over 95% of cloud spending is still tracked using spreadsheets and credit cards. This creates fragmentation and inefficiency, especially as businesses adopt more complex cloud architectures.
Legacy tools often struggle with inconsistent tagging, forecasting limitations, and poor integration across cloud platforms. With the acceleration of AI workloads, cloud costs are rising rapidly while visibility and control remain limited. North.Cloud enters this environment with a platform that attempts to eliminate the manual processes still dominating FinOps.
What Makes North.Cloud’s New Platform a Game Changer
North 2.0 introduces several integrated tools designed to give engineering and finance teams real-time insight and control. Key components of the platform include:
- Arctic – Automates AWS and GCP commitment management. It reallocates cloud commitments dynamically based on live usage data, offering up to 55% savings without relying on static forecasts.
- Coststreams – Provides team- or environment-level spend visibility without requiring tagging. It enables actionable budgets in real time.
- Agent North – A conversational AI that allows users to ask questions via Slack or the platform to analyze costs, flag anomalies, and generate FinOps reports without needing analyst input.
- GreenOps Impact Visualizations – Tracks environmental metrics such as carbon emissions, energy use, and water consumption alongside financial data.
- Expanded Multi-Cloud Support – Brings AWS and GCP under a single interface for managing cost, usage, and sustainability.

The Numbers That Prove North.Cloud Delivers
Since its inception, North.Cloud reports the following outcomes:
- $0 to $6 million in ARR achieved in just 14 months
- Up to 50% reduction in AWS compute costs
- Customer onboarding in under 5 minutes
- First savings identified within 30 minutes
- Top 1% globally in AWS savings efficiency
The company supports verticals including content delivery, healthcare, fintech, and e-commerce. Customers such as Brave and Stayntouch are using the platform to streamline financial operations and infrastructure oversight.

How North.Cloud Combines FinOps, AI, and Sustainability Into One Workflow
North.Cloud integrates financial and environmental metrics into a unified platform. Unlike traditional FinOps tools, North 2.0 blends cost control with sustainability tracking. Organizations can now view carbon, energy, and water consumption alongside spend analytics.
This multi-dimensional approach allows teams to align budgetary goals with environmental benchmarks. By automating commitment management and providing AI-based insights, North.Cloud reduces waste while increasing operational awareness across cloud environments.
